Reading Between the Lines: What the Chart Displays

When you look at a Radar Summary Chart, you’re not just presented with pretty colors and swirly lines. Instead, you get detailed insights, such as:

  • Thunderstorm Lines: These are like the red flags of the flying world. The chart shows where thunderstorms are forming and, more critically, their severity.

  • Hazardous Cells: These are small, often intense areas within storms where the weather may be particularly nasty—think hail or extreme downpours.

  • Real-Time Updates: Unlike static weather charts that might depict conditions from hours earlier, the Radar Summary Chart is updated frequently. This means pilots get the most current information possible, which is crucial when making in-flight decisions.

  • Intensity: The chart also illustrates how strong these storm systems are. A little yellow dot might just be a light rain shower, while a big red blotch could mean severe turbulence ahead.

Now, let’s compare this to other weather charts. A surface analysis chart might tell you what’s happening at the ground level—like where low-pressure systems are lurking—but it doesn’t dive deep into the immediate hazards that can affect your flight path. For example, it will show where the wind is blowing and the temperature is sitting, but it won’t convey the impact of those storms still brewing some miles away.
